Description

Three sherds of an urn with double-lined hanging arches filled with stamps; one stamp used.


Place

Europe; British Isles; England; Suffolk; Lackford; Mill Heath


Period

Anglo Saxon


Source

Lethbridge, Thomas Charles [excavator and donor]

Description (Physical description)
Sarah-Jane Harknett description for [TEMP.01147-01156]: 'Also found (with 1950.186), several bags of sherds, found with a label reading '1950.186 B'. A piece of paper with the objects reads: "mixed sherds, sorted into different pots, no number found."
Event Date 23/5/2001
Author: Lily Stancliffe


Context (Found together / assemblage)
Found with 1950.186, 1950.46 A, 1950.46 B.1, 1950.46 B.2, 1950.90 A, 1950.90 B, Z 16979 and Z 21378 but not belonging to any of those vessels. They have now been assigned a TEMP number.
